Valentines Week Trip to the Clubs!

We took a team of five women and two men drivers out to the Southeast Houston Adult entertainment clubs the week of Valentines Day, so that we could hand deliver gift bags and share the Love of God with the girls, managers, bouncers, dj's and patrons. By July of this year, we will have been going in to these clubs for three years!! I am still amazed at the receptiveness of our efforts by the managers and the girls who work there. This particular night was a little different in that we came back with 23 bags because so few girls were working in each of the clubs. Two of them were almost empty of girls in comparison to our other trips there. Where there would be 18-20 working, there might be 5 or 6. This was good in one sense...they were not there. On the flip side, we didn't get to see them. This ministry has that fine line to deal with. You want to touch base and love on a girl that you have ministered to before, but you also don't ever want to see them in there again!

There was plenty of prayer requested by those that were there in each of the clubs though! We are usually back in the dressing rooms and at some point end up standing in a proverbial prayer circle praying for each persons requested needs. It is wonderful and lovely and moving everytime. There are often tears from a couple of girls that are at the end of their ropes. There are also often several each trip that tell us..." this has to be God that you guys are here..I just prayed for an answer for all this mess I'm in!"

I met one girl in particular who read the Purse Prayer that was in the gift bag. The purse prayer is just a small piece of paper with a scripture and a corresponding prayer after it, so that they have a little something to stick in their purse and hopefully run across when needed! She said to me-"this Purse Prayer is more important to me than this full size bottle of Bath and Body Spray!" She then told me that she really needed to hear that scripture right then. I looked into her eyes and could easliy see past the makeup and the smoke. I saw a heart that knew Jesus and had walked away. I asked her if this was right and she began to cry. She tried to convince me that Jesus was tired of her messing up; tired of working with her; exhausted by her empty promises. Though she was about a good head and shoulders taller than me, I looked up at her and told her to look in my eyes. I then tried to convince her: He is not tired of you messing up...He knows your weaknesses; He is not tired of working with you..He is aggressively pursuing you; He has promises that will never falter and He depends on those to keep us in relationship with Him..not our empty claims. She said.."do you really think so?" I told her to look at the bag in her hand. This bag was not from me, the team or Greater Harvest church. This bag was from Jesus Himself and He knew she would be there for us to deliver it for Him. She said she wanted to come to church. I hope hope hope she does, or that God takes her to any church that will lead her back into His arms again!
